To answer the question about SAT chromosomes, let's break down the information step by step: ### Step-by-Step Solution: 1. **Understanding SAT Chromosomes**: SAT chromosomes, also known as satellite chromosomes, are specific types of chromosomes that have a distinct structure. They are characterized by a segment that is separated from the main body of the chromosome. **Hint**: Remember that SAT chromosomes are not just any chromosomes; they have a unique structural feature. 2. **Heterochromatin Presence**: SAT chromosomes contain a significant amount of heterochromatin. Heterochromatin is a tightly packed form of DNA that is generally transcriptionally inactive. This characteristic is crucial for the function of SAT chromosomes. **Hint**: Think about the role of heterochromatin in gene expression and chromosome structure. 3. **Secondary Constriction**: The segment of the SAT chromosome is separated from the main body by a secondary constriction. This constriction is important for the attachment of the satellite to the main chromosome. **Hint**: Visualize the structure of a chromosome and where the constriction occurs. 4. **Nucleolus Organizer Region (NOR)**: If the secondary constriction contains the nucleolus organizer region, the chromosome is referred to as a nucleolus satellite chromosome. This region is essential for the formation of the nucleolus during cell division. **Hint**: Consider the relationship between chromosome structure and cellular functions like nucleolus formation. 5. **Presence in Diploid Nucleus**: Typically, there are at least two satellite chromosomes present in each diploid nucleus, playing a vital role in the formation of the nucleolus after cell division. **Hint**: Recall the significance of diploid cells and their chromosome count. 6. **Conclusion**: Based on the above points, the correct answer to the question "SAT chromosome has" is that it has "more heterochromatin part." The other options, such as more adenine to thymine part, more non-histone protein, and more lipid, are incorrect. **Hint**: Focus on the defining characteristics of SAT chromosomes to differentiate them from other types. ### Final Answer: SAT chromosomes have more heterochromatin part.
